January 4, 200422 yr No offense to the fix author, but this is just a bandaid.Until we confirm CTDs by having the FLT and WX files of saved flights attached to posts, we cannot determine if CTDs are present in the default scenery, or if they are a result of our addons. Even experienced designers can overlook the presence of addons on their systems that could cause crashes. I remember a few weeks ago a very well-meaning fellow uploaded a new railroad texture to replace the default VTP railroad texture. It caused CTDs, because it was not of the proper texture format. How many simmers still have these textures on their computers? A few I'll bet, and they are having CTDs. Simmers are also installing landclass to addon project folders that have a 'texture' sub-folder ( as a twin to the 'scenery' folder ), and these cause memory leaks that will absolutely cause CTDs.If they are a result of our addons, we then need to determine what types of addons absolutely cause these CTDs, and examine how we create those addons.This fix has been found to cure some CTDs on some systems. It's not the universal antidote. Others still experience these crashes, that the fix does not cover.If anyone has what they believe are seasonal CTDs, please save those flights, and attach the FLT and WX files as a zipped attachment to a post. We can then all enjoy the CTD, and determine if it is caused by an addon.=====================For those wishing to do a "clean" install of FS9, you must first do a clean uninstall. That means using the Control Panel's "Add or Remove Programs", then manually remove the "C:Program FilesMicrosoft GamesFlight Simulator 9" folder. Failure to remove this folder will autoload your old addons when the new installation is first started. You should also delete the home folder of your fs9.cfg.. mine is here:"C:Documents and SettingsDick.LUDOWRApplication DataMicrosoftFS9"Yours will be in a similar place.Dick

January 5, 200422 yr Hi Jan.Your Problems with ENAN and other default CTDs do seem to be cured by Joachim's terrain.cfg patch and textures.I had stated I thought these to be a "bandaid" solution... but it does cure the default CTDs I have tested ( pretty good bandaid ).It requires textures placed into the 'worldtexture' folder, and replacing the terrain.cfg with his example ( back that up first ). The textures will do no harm if simply left there. The old terrain.cfg can be restored if a problem arises.Do we know the root cause... not yet, but the CTDs I checked in the defaults are due to seasonal changes and the AB files which are the airport background VTP2 polys. As Joachim found, the polys are not the problem, but the special masking of the textures seems to be. I don't know if all default CTDs are caused by this, but all i have check are. We need FLT examples of the default CTDs to confirm.Dick
